Aidan Solsten
I lived here for a couple years, so this review is based on that experience. The biggest problem is the noise from the street. I have lived in a lot of big cities and in downtown areas and on busy streets before, but none have had anything close to the noise problem here. Northgate acts like a sound channel which collects all traffic sounds from the block and filters them directly into your apartment. From about 5am to 11pm this amounts to foreground noise, not background noise. Traffic is the main thing you hear. Especially if you sleep in any of the master bedrooms where the window faces that street, though the problem is certainly not exclusive to those rooms. Not only is it a large truck route, but it is between a police station, a hospital, and, worst of all, a fire station. Firetrucks all hours of the day, with the loudest imaginable horns ensure that all sleep will be interrupted. Crime is also a serious issue here. It might be argued that this is a growing problem in all of Seattle, and I'm sure that's true to some degree. But the problem here is that it seems to be a nicer little pocket than it actually is. When you spend more time here you'll notice that street crime is more frequent than it first appears. My household was subject to a crime for which I had to contact a lawyer to figure out how to get the property management to co-operate with the police department investigating the crime. The manager Connie was rude and dismissive, but was not ultimately able to prevent the police from getting what they needed. I'm very fortunate that I knew how and was able to contact a lawyer to intervene with a landlord who would not cooperate with the investigation. Finally, the price. You pay a lot more than what it's worth. If you're poor, you can find a place that gets you better value for your money.
